西电信息化建设网站,网站网页设计0基础学,wordpress同步到公众平台,成都网站制作哪家好C#内存释放的几个方法对比#xff1a; 而Close与Dispose这两种方法的区别在于#xff0c;调用完了对象的Close方法后#xff0c;此对象有可能被重新进行使用#xff1b;而Dispose方法来说#xff0c;此对象所占有的资源需要被标记为无用了#xff0c;也就是此对象被销毁了…C#内存释放的几个方法对比 而Close与Dispose这两种方法的区别在于调用完了对象的Close方法后此对象有可能被重新进行使用而Dispose方法来说此对象所占有的资源需要被标记为无用了也就是此对象被销毁了不能再被使用。 在实现Dispose方法的时候一定要加上“GC.SuppressFinalize( this )”语句避免再让GC调用对象的析构函数。 转载于:https://www.cnblogs.com/mq0036/p/10407025.html